Question

A nursery manager wants to multiply a large number of genetically identical, disease-free banana plantlets in a short period of time for a commercial plantation project, using a small piece of meristematic tissue placed in a sterile nutrient medium under controlled laboratory conditions, rather than relying on traditional sucker-based propagation, which is slower and carries a higher risk of transmitting soil-borne diseases. Which propagation technique is the manager most likely using?

A Grafting
B Air layering
C Micropropagation (tissue culture)
D Budding
E Simple cutting
